Output a7f26673086f3a7b406f66cf53f2995ecb96889b1b68fec7a5eb644ddafff049:0

value
158962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ffae16de8e85940c3354048979de595b48fb3796 OP_EQUAL
address
3QzvnQ824hZqYxFStwakfpyaWtL5V2EXBG
transaction
a7f26673086f3a7b406f66cf53f2995ecb96889b1b68fec7a5eb644ddafff049
confirmations
249514
spent
true